    Area of Science:

    • Analytical Chemistry
    • Electrochemistry
    • Spectroscopy

    Background:

    • Creatinine is a metabolic byproduct relevant to kidney function.
    • Alkaline picrate is used in a common assay for creatinine determination.
    • Understanding the interaction chemistry is crucial for assay accuracy.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To characterize the complexes formed between creatinine and alkaline picrate.
    • To investigate the electrochemical behavior of these interactions.
    • To elucidate the structural aspects of the creatinine-picrate complexes.

    Main Methods:

    • Polarography was employed to study reduction waves and diffusion currents.
    • Spectrophotometry was used to identify complex absorption maxima.
    • Experiments were conducted across a range of sodium hydroxide concentrations (0.95–4.5 mol/l).

    Main Results:

    • Formation of red 1:1 and orange 2:1 creatinine-picrate complexes, and orange 1:1:1 creatinine-picrate-hydroxide complexes.
    • Spectrophotometric identification of complexes with absorption maxima at ~490 nm (red) and ~390 nm (orange).
    • Polarographic analysis revealed three initial reduction waves, with a fourth wave appearing and dominating at higher concentrations of hydroxide and/or creatinine.

    Conclusions:

    • The study identified distinct colored complexes and their spectral properties.
    • Electrochemical data provided insights into the reduction mechanisms and structural changes.
    • A tri-nitro anion structure was proposed for the 2:1 creatinine-picrate complex based on experimental findings.
